Output 832728730e09b57586dbfed555c03fc346b81512fa42ef70d74a341418169167:7

value
3030946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539cfff5f8cef56bc57128579daeebb0dd75cea6 OP_EQUAL
address
39K861KQFXPrdVN77NP41e8A4g34HVumQ2
transaction
832728730e09b57586dbfed555c03fc346b81512fa42ef70d74a341418169167
spent
true